    I wouldn't want to see a merit system that affects our combat capabilities as many of the reasons people have referenced, but I do think a cosmetic merit system could be fun- especially if presented in a nostalgic way. I think it'd also be nice because we'd still have a use for EXP after cap, so for those who wanted to heavily invest on their cap job rather than "well guess I need to level something else if I don't want exp to go down the flusher".

    Nostalgic way as in we could have a sphere grid, crystarium system (FFXIII, 3d sphere grid), or license board (FFXII). I think the biggest problem being how the game shares that info and allowing players a way to manage different options, as someone may want to have some cool X effect on for their Paladin but not for their Dark Knight.

    Cosmetic as in we could unlock unique things for jobs specifically as well as in general.

    Job specific things for example could be:
    • Dragoon- unlock hyper jump mode, allowing dragoon to make great leaps in areas they've unlocked their aether currents (it activates via the mount system). Now they can have that dragoon imagery of being able to leap through the air. An upgrade variant may even give them double jump.
    • Dark Knight- unlock the smokey energy effect from the Heavensward trailer that radiates off the dark knight while they're under their dark side effect
    • White Mage- Unlock a holy breast plate armor
    • White Mage- Their wing ability gains another set of wings and gets larger (visually)
    • Black Mage- Unlock a new heavy armor reminiscent of Ex-Death / Golbez (although I would like to see this become a job concept as a "battle mage" sort of thing, but if not that then this is cool too)

    Being able to change visuals and animations of things, a unique feature not really available else where. As well as goofy new abilities because why not.

    Or general concepts, including class and ability goofing:
    • Unlock the flying ability (mount) from the cutscenes in the main story
    • Hildibrand / Godbert run mount (that supersonic dust kick up mount)
    • Some side character outfits from other FF games
    • Ability to place down a camp fire and stumps/seats
    • Alchemist - unlocks quick brewing that creates a timed life potion (will be removed from inventory) that greatly increases out of combat regeneration and is mostly just an RP / for fun ability
    • Culinarian - brew drinks and food like above, mostly just for the fun of it but also perhaps has that built in +couple % exp boost
    • Radiance - occasionally very subtle god rays will illuminate you (perhaps unlocked through Paladin / White Mage but can be used on other jobs)
    • DoM - Magic camp fire
    • DoW - reduces fall damage
    • DoW - As you run you slowly increase your run speed (resting when you stop, obviously has a cap but gets to a respectable number)
    • DoM - Surf - as you run you'll hear a chime after a bit that unlocks the ability to press space once to get into a sort of glide over ground ability that increases movement speed
    • DoM - passive, tap jump while falling - casts slow fall, slows falls and reduces damage
    • DoM - Levitation, double tap stops falling, instant cast can be cast while falling, resets fall damage, has a short duration before it'll turn back off (can't just stand somewhere forever)

    Effects that are generally open world goof off that do affect things like culinary exp boost quick food or reduced fall damage would not work in any instanced content (including pvp), I don't want any "you didn't buy x so you can't come" merit issues.

    Etc.. just customization and goof off things that players can unlock because they can. Spending that otherwise lost experience. Encouraging SE to check out WoW's Toy Box as well for ideas of things players could goof around with (and other silly spells).
